Boy choked out in Boat Quay: 1 girl & 3 boys, aged 14-18, arrested for rioting
The victim, 17, suffered a cut on his chin that required about seven stitches.
One female and three male teenagers, aged between 14 and 18, were arrested for rioting.
The police told Mothership that they received a call for assistance regarding a fight at 24 Circular Road in the Boat Quay area on Jan. 30, 2026 at about 11:30pm.
A 17-year-old male teenager was conveyed conscious to the hospital.
Police investigations are ongoing.
What happened
A 49-second video, as well as shorter clips of the incident, have been circulating online.
The video showed a group of youths arguing in what appeared to be the back alley of shops along Circular Road.
At one point in the video, one youth was seen throwing a punch at the victim who was assaulted.
The victim was then hit in the face again as he backed away.
He was then hit and shoved by two male youths.
A third male youth in pink pants then choked the victim out from the back.
When the victim was released from the chokehold, he appeared to have passed out and his head could be heard hitting the ground with a thud.
Victim's account
In response to Mothership's queries, the victim claimed that he was attacked because he was accused of being a “playboy” and not being loyal to someone he was previously speaking to.
He claimed that he was accused of “wanting to do lewd things” to the person who filmed the video, on top of other allegations, including behaving inappropriately towards girls.
The victim also claimed he only knew one person from the group.
A bystander called for an ambulance and the police, the victim said.
He added that he sustained injuries, including a cut on his chin that required about seven stitches.
